## SQL Linting

All SQL files at Bramblegate must pass `sqlcheck` before merge. Rules enforce uppercase keywords, explicit column lists (no `SELECT *`), and snake_case identifiers. The linter validates schema references against a live shadow database, so it needs network access during CI and local runs. Before your first run, configure the linter's schema probe with the connection string below.

primary connection of fajog-bageg = clickhouse://tamion_svc:0nS8bDSETpHjj2@db-cbc5.nelvrocorp.example:5432/nordor

Subject: Handover — Digestly batch scheduling

Hey team,

Taking over from Priya this week, so here's the short version for support. The Digestly batch email scheduler fires at 02:00 and 14:00; if customers report missing digests, check the queue depth dashboard first before escalating. Re-runs are safe — the dedupe layer handles repeats. If you need to push an emergency config change to the scheduler, it has to be signed or the agent ignores it. Here's the deploy key you'll need for that.

rollout seal: bky3_4zS

## Data stores: Echohall audio-guide app

Support reference: the Echohall app pulls exhibit narrations from a CDN, but playback progress, language preferences, and tour bookmarks are persisted in the visitor-state database. If a guest reports lost bookmarks, check the sync_log table for their device session before resetting anything — most cases are delayed syncs, not data loss. Read-only access for troubleshooting uses the connection string below.

primary connection of kagug-bahof = mysql://pelmir_svc:AsbhmEY@db-78bb.ordinlabs.example:5432/keleth

Scope: the GateTally service that counts entries at Brimhollow Arena turnstiles and feeds the capacity dashboard.

Code owners: the Venue Systems squad. Review rules: any change to the debounce logic or the offline-buffer replay path needs a second approver from that squad. Hardware protocol changes additionally need sign-off from the Kestrel firmware group. Routine reviews: assign to the rotating reviewer listed in the squad channel topic. For ownership questions or urgent review requests, write to the squad inbox.

alerts address for kafof-bagag: kasael@olvarqdyn.corp